What Are Sativa Strains: Characteristics and Effects
Sativa strains typically originate from equatorial regions like Thailand, Mexico, and Colombia, where they evolved to thrive in warm, sunny climates. According to research on cannabis strain differences, sativas display several distinguishing characteristics:
- Tall, lanky growth structure with narrow leaves
- Longer flowering cycles (10-16 weeks)
- Higher THC to CBD ratios in many varieties
- Cerebral, energizing effects rather than physical sedation
The effects commonly associated with sativa strains include enhanced creativity, increased energy, improved focus, and elevated mood. These qualities make sativas particularly popular for daytime use, social activities, and creative pursuits.
Top Sativa Strains: Most Popular Varieties
Jack Herer
Named after the cannabis activist, Jack Herer combines a clear-headed high with creative stimulation. Its pine and spice notes come from terpenes like pinene and caryophyllene.
Durban Poison
This pure landrace sativa from South Africa delivers energetic, uplifting effects with sweet, anise-like flavors. It's renowned for its potency and clear-headed high.
Green Crack
Despite its controversial name, Green Crack is beloved for its sharp energy boost and mango-citrus flavor profile, making it one of the best sativa strains for morning use.
Sour Diesel
With its pungent diesel aroma and energizing, dreamy effects, Sour Diesel remains one of the most popular sativa strains for creative professionals and those seeking mental stimulation.
Best Sativa for Energy: Strains That Boost Productivity
For those specifically seeking the best sativa for energy, certain strains stand out for their stimulating properties:
- Super Silver Haze: A multiple Cannabis Cup winner known for its long-lasting, energetic effects and complex flavors
- Strawberry Cough: Delivers a burst of energy with reduced anxiety, perfect for social situations
- Ghost Train Haze: One of the strongest sativa strains available, with intense cerebral effects
- Chocolope: Offers a coffee-like energy boost with a dessert-like flavor profile

Sativa-Dominant Hybrids Worth Trying
Pure sativas can sometimes be too stimulating for some users. Sativa-dominant hybrids offer a balanced alternative with many of the energizing benefits moderated by some indica characteristics. Understanding hybrid strains can help users find their ideal balance.
Top sativa-dominant hybrid strains include:
- Pineapple Express: Offers energetic effects with a tropical flavor profile
- Blue Dream: Balances cerebral stimulation with gentle body relaxation
- Amnesia Haze: Delivers powerful cerebral effects with enhanced creativity
- Tangie: Provides uplifting citrus-forward effects with minimal sedation
Choosing the Right Sativa: Factors to Consider
When selecting the best sativa strain for your needs, consider these important factors:
THC Content and Tolerance
Sativas often contain high THC levels, sometimes exceeding 25% in strains like Ghost Train Haze. Beginners should start with moderate-potency options (15-18% THC) like Tangie or Blue Dream.
Terpene Profile
Terpenes significantly influence a strain's effects. Limonene-rich sativas tend to be more uplifting, while pinene may enhance focus and memory. Learning about sativa effects can help match terpene profiles to desired outcomes.
Growing Environment
For home growers, consider that sativas typically require more space, light, and time to flower. Thai sativas and other equatorial varieties often grow exceptionally tall and may not be suitable for indoor cultivation.
Medical Considerations
While sativas are generally energizing, individual responses vary. Some users find certain sativas helpful for conditions like depression, fatigue, and ADHD, while others may experience increased anxiety with high-THC varieties.
The Future of Sativa Cultivation and Consumption
The cannabis industry continues to evolve, with new breeding techniques creating innovative sativa varieties. Advanced genetic research is revealing that the sativa/indica classification system has limitations, as effects are determined by specific cannabinoid and terpene combinations rather than simple categories.
Modern breeding programs are now focusing on:
- Developing sativas with shorter flowering times
- Creating varieties with specific terpene profiles for targeted effects
- Stabilizing rare landrace genetics from regions like Thailand and Africa
- Engineering sativas with enhanced minor cannabinoid content (CBG, THCV) for specialized effects
As our understanding of cannabis genetics deepens, consumers can look forward to more precisely tailored sativa experiences that deliver specific benefits while minimizing unwanted side effects.
